Herschel Delbert Malone La Grande, Oregon Obituary

Herschel Delbert Malone

Herschel Delbert “Butch” Malone Jr., 64, of La Grande, passed away on Saturday, September 19, 2020 at a local care facility. A Celebration of Life will be held at Optimist Field on Saturday, October 3, 2020 at 2:00pm. Attendees must wear a mask and practice social distancing to meet COVID-19 guidelines. Please bring a lawn chair. Butch was born on May 20, 1956, in La Grande, Oregon to Herschel Sr. and Peggy (Yates) Malone. He attended Greenwood Elementary, La Grande Middle School, La Grande High School, and Eastern Oregon University. He married his one true love, Cindy Lou Rogers, on September 30, 1976. Butch worked for Oregon State Parks and retired from Union Pacific Railroad after working over 40 years as a conductor. He was president of UTU and Local 473 for four years. He was a member of Peer Support and head of Total Safety Culture for UPRR. He enjoyed fishing, hunting, baseball, softball, coaching, referring, basketball, and boating. Butch is survived by his wife, Cindy Lou Malone of La Grande; son, Heath (JoElle) Malone of Ephrata, WA; sister, Cherie (Bill) Beetchenow of Yakima, WA; brother, Mike (Angie) Malone of La Grande, OR; and grandchildren, Hayden Malone, Hannah Malone, and David Malone of Ephrata, WA. He was preceded in death by his parents, Herschel Sr. and Peggy Malone; and sisters, Linda Malone and Jenny Malone.
